Output 59ba6d624199914144570457710c35d95a087339d6e2191be245e90e4722b5ad:0

value
1167956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dcb12d088a228db0c7ea958be2259384146590 OP_EQUAL
address
3HMjrJUwtdNQ7d5YynzgN4JcRqgN9seuQb
transaction
59ba6d624199914144570457710c35d95a087339d6e2191be245e90e4722b5ad
spent
true